Output 66e80eb7e736380553306ef623813168336cfbdd80e00008ba2c83c4dcbf799b:149

value
66425
script pubkey
OP_0 OP_PUSHBYTES_32 88efc3d1d7f60351a7d52568dbbb3c0b6a00a0ce45915d255d604e47e447963a
address
bc1q3rhu85wh7cp4rf74y45dhweupd4qpgxwgkg46f2avp8y0ez8jcaqz995jn
transaction
66e80eb7e736380553306ef623813168336cfbdd80e00008ba2c83c4dcbf799b